Cotiviti is a healthcare technology company, and they are seeking a Business Analyst I to support the Clinical Chart Validation Appeals team. The role involves identifying enhancements, implementing projects, and collaborating with business partners to improve productivity and quality in operations.
Responsibilities:
- Work closely with business partners to understand current operations and how current and future systems may improve productivity and quality
- Conduct analysis to determine the best approach for addressing business problems and opportunities, including process improvements, system enhancements, and improvements to CCV quality
- Apply and utilize business process modeling methods to ensure business outcome-based deliverables in a way that can be readily used as input to Product Delivery teams and executive decision-making by both line of business and IT partners
- Facilitate future-state process and visioning sessions with business partners
- Define measurable process improvement objectives and participate in grooming features sessions
- In collaboration with the Appeals Manager, define project requirements and actively support the implementation of process improvements
- Ensure product satisfies the customer/end-user requirements by actively representing the business users in product testing and evaluation through mapping product enhancement to business process change
- Translate business requirements into use cases and actionable deliverables
- Work with data teams to improve appeal reporting accuracy and usability
- Develop dashboards or reporting requirements for leadership
- Reduce manual steps and rework in appeal processing
- Improve intake, routing, and adjudication workflows
